How to Talk to Yourself When You Feel Guilty for Leaving
July 28th, 2025
Use these scripts to help you manage overwhelming feelings after freeing yourself from the demands and rules of the narcissistic family system.
It’s normal to experience guilt and self-doubt after freeing yourself from the demands and rules of the narcissistic family system. If and when those thoughts arise, you can use these scripts to help you manage overwhelming feelings.

- I gave them more chances than I ever gave myself.
- It’s okay to protect myself, even when other people don’t understand.
- Their version of the story doesn’t have to be my truth.
- I don’t have to make myself uncomfortable just to keep other people comfortable.
- I’m allowed to want peace.
- I did the right thing in a painful situation.
- I miss who I wanted them to be, not who they actually are.
- I’m allowed to want a family that feels safe.
- I’ve already tried. Trying harder won’t change who they choose to be.
- Grief is normal. It doesn’t mean I made the wrong choice.
- If the relationship was truly safe and respectful, it wouldn’t have required this much sacrifice just to survive it.
